Q: Is 53,206,462 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 53,206,462 is a composite number.

Why is 53,206,462 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 53,206,462 can be evenly divided by 1 2 223 446 119,297 238,594 26,603,231 and 53,206,462, with no remainder.

Since 53,206,462 cannot be divided by just 1 and 53,206,462, it is a composite number.
